It's looking pretty nice bro!
The only thing I can mention that somehow seems off to me is that it doesn't feel that the punches and kicks are having force behind them.

What I mean is for example the difference between hitting with a whip compared to with a tree pulled from the ground.
One has weight behind the move, the other doesn't.
It looks like your punches and kicks are very light and therefore won't have any real effect on the person that recieves them.
I'm still thinking on how to change it though, it's probably a timing issue you're facing.
